Dating Confidence Reset
Start by clarifying what you want and why it matters. List two or three real goals for your Mingle2 activity—examples: meet friendly people for conversation, explore low‑pressure dates, or practice flirting with confidence. Clear goals help you notice progress and say no to distractions.
Set realistic expectations. Online conversations rarely turn into instant chemistry. Treat each chat as a chance to learn about someone, not as a final verdict on your worth. Expect some mismatches and slow starts; that’s normal and not a reflection of you.
Slow the pace, control the rhythm. Aim for steady, readable exchanges rather than rushing to meet or pushing for deep disclosures. Ask a few specific questions, share a little about yourself, and pause to see how the other person responds. Healthy pacing reduces anxiety and reveals real compatibility.
Notice small wins. Track tiny signals of progress: a thoughtful reply, a shared interest, or a date that felt safe and fun. These are evidence that your approach is working and can rebuild confidence more reliably than occasional matches or rejections.
Choose matches with intention. Before you message, scan profiles for at least one concrete reason to reach out—shared hobby, a provocative line in their bio, or a photo that suggests a compatible lifestyle. Messaging based on specifics produces better conversations than mass-sending generic hellos.
Protect your energy and self-respect. Set simple boundaries: how many new conversations you’ll maintain at once, when you’ll move to a phone call, and how you’ll end chats that don’t feel right. Politely stepping away from draining interactions preserves your confidence and keeps dating sustainable.
Practice patience. Confidence grows through consistent, kind experiments, not overnight fixes. Use Mingle2 as a lab for learning what you enjoy, keep expectations grounded, and celebrate progress—even small steps—so dating becomes something you control, not something that wears you down.
